A Phlebotomist I is a certified specialist trained in the vital practice of drawing blood from patients for medical testing, transfusions, donations, or research. This role is critical within the healthcare continuum, as the specimens collected form the basis for up to 70% of all medical decisions. Professionals in these jobs serve as the essential link between the patient and the laboratory, ensuring the integrity of the diagnostic process begins with proper collection. The core responsibility of a Phlebotomist I is performing blood collections, primarily through venipuncture (drawing from a vein) and capillary techniques (such as fingersticks), for patients across all age groups from infants to the elderly. Beyond the technical draw, their daily duties encompass a wide range of tasks crucial to operational success. This typically includes accurately identifying and labeling specimens, preparing them for transport and analysis, and maintaining meticulous patient and specimen logs. Phlebotomists are also responsible for data entry of patient information into computer systems, processing basic billing, and collecting payments. A significant, and often understated, portion of the role involves providing exceptional, compassionate customer service. Phlebotomists must calm anxious patients, explain procedures clearly, and uphold the highest standards of patient confidentiality and comfort, making them the friendly face of diagnostic medicine. To secure Phlebotomist I jobs, candidates generally need a high school diploma or equivalent and must complete an accredited phlebotomy training program, which includes both classroom instruction and clinical practice. Most employers require or strongly prefer national certification from a recognized body such as the ASCP, NHA, or NCCT, which validates competency and professionalism. Key skills for success extend beyond technical prowess with a needle.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ills are paramount for interacting with a diverse patient population. Strong attention to detail is non-negotiable for accurate patient ID and specimen labeling, ensuring patient safety. Candidates must also demonstrate reliability, the ability to follow strict protocols for infection control and safety (including OSHA standards), and often possess a valid driver's license and reliable transportation for roles that require travel between collection sites. Physical stamina is important for spending long periods on one's feet.
